IPA CIS Observers Met with Kazakh Authorities Before Parliamentary Elections

On 18 March, during the short term monitoring of the parliamentary elections in Kazakhstan, the IPA CIS Observer Team held several meetings in Astana.

Deputy Chair of Standing Committee of the National Assembly of the Republic of Armenia on Regional and Eurasian Integration Vagharshak Hakobyan and Secretary General of the IPA CIS Council Dmitriy Kobitskiy met with met with Deputy Minister of Foreign Affairs of the Republic of Kazakhstan Ermukhambet Konuspaev. Director of the International Institute for Monitoring the Democracy Development Ivan Mushket also attended the meeting.

Participants discussed working of observers during the upcoming elections and innovations in the current election campaign.

The IPA CIS Observer Team also met with Chairman of the Central Election Commission of the Republic of Kazakhstan Nurlan Abdirov.

The CEC was informed about the composition of the Team, stages and current results of long-term monitoring and the geography of observation. Nurlan Abdirov told about the work of the Commission with non-profit organizations, media, local authorities, law enforcement bodies and observers.

On the same day, a meeting with the governing party of the country “Amanat” was held. Leadership of the pre-election headquarters and the observers discussed the design of the election campaign and working with voters, including the youth.
